Why Use Us?
Maine Coon cats are native to the state of Maine and the New England area. We offer Maine Coons that are authentic pedigreed and registered that are actually from Maine. They are Maine Residents!
We have completed testing for conditions with DNA, echocardiograms, x-rays, and pedigree study
We work to preserve the way the original Maine Coon was with their natural breed qualities and traits. We breed to the priority of health, temperament, and then, looks. If you don't agree with our priority list, we are not the cattery for you. I care that people have the pet that they remember their whole life- the best cat they ever had.
We are a registered cattery and our bloodlines go back to 1972.
We guarantee the health of each kitten and our kittens are raised underfoot with our family so that they are ready to join yours.
We strongly believe and enforce safe breeding practices for our Maine Coons.
